This summer has been the hottest on record

The U.N. weather agency says Earth endured its hottest Northern Hemisphere summer ever measured with a record warm August capping a season of brutal and deadly temperatures. Last month was not only the hottest August scientists ever recorded by far with modern equipment. It also was the second hottest month measured, behind only July 2023. That's according to the World Meteorological Organization and the European climate service Copernicus. August was about 1.5 degrees Celsius, or 2.7 degrees Fahrenheit, warmer than pre-industrial averages — the warming threshold that the world is trying not to pass.
